A local resident visiting the Royal Mail Sorting Office this morning was advised that the Service will re-direct mail for those residents who have been evacuated or who have chosen to leave their homes due to the flooding. Royal Mail will continue this service for three months at no charge. Any resident wishing to take advantage of this offer should contact customer services.
Residents affected by the flooding should also note that The Government has pledged £250,000 to Citizens Advice Bureau to help victims of the recent floods.
